#define LOG_TAG "EXIFMetaData"
#include "LogHelper.h"
#include "EXIFMetaData.h"
#define DEFAULT_ISO_SPEED 100
NAMESPACE_DECLARATION {
ExifMetaData::ExifMetaData():
mAeConfig(nullptr)
, mIspMkNote(nullptr)
, mIa3AMkNote(nullptr)
, mAwbMode(CAM_AWB_MODE_NOT_SET)
, mSoftware(nullptr)
, mFlashFired(false)
, mV3AeMode(BAD_VALUE)
, mFlashMode(BAD_VALUE)
, mZoomRatio(1)
{
LOGI("@%s", __FUNCTION__);
mJpegSetting.jpegQuality = 90;
mJpegSetting.jpegThumbnailQuality = 90;
mJpegSetting.orientation = 0;
mJpegSetting.thumbWidth = 320;
mJpegSetting.thumbHeight = 240;
mGpsSetting.latitude = 0.0;
mGpsSetting.longitude = 0.0;
mGpsSetting.altitude = 0.0;
CLEAR(mGpsSetting.gpsProcessingMethod);
mGpsSetting.gpsTimeStamp = 0;
CLEAR(mIa3ASetting);
mIa3ASetting.isoSpeed = DEFAULT_ISO_SPEED;
}
/**
* Used for clone SensorAeConfig structure from its caller
*/
status_t ExifMetaData::saveAeConfig(SensorAeConfig& config)
{
if (mAeConfig == nullptr) {
mAeConfig = new SensorAeConfig();
}
*mAeConfig = config;
return NO_ERROR;
}
/**
* Used for clone Makernote structure from its caller
*/
status_t ExifMetaData::saveIspMkNote(MakernoteType& mkNote)
{
if (mIspMkNote == nullptr) {
mIspMkNote = new MakernoteType();
}
*mIspMkNote = mkNote;
return NO_ERROR;
}
/**
* Used for clone and deep copy ia_binary_data structure from its caller
*/
status_t ExifMetaData::saveIa3AMkNote(const ia_binary_data& mkNote)
{
unsigned int newSize = mkNote.size;
bool needAllocMem = false;
if (mIa3AMkNote == nullptr) {
mIa3AMkNote = new ia_binary_data();
needAllocMem = true;
} else if (mIa3AMkNote->size != newSize) {
// If size not equal, release the old data and alloc new one.
char *tmp = reinterpret_cast<char*> (mIa3AMkNote->data);
delete[] tmp;
needAllocMem = true;
}
if (needAllocMem) {
mIa3AMkNote->data = new char[newSize];
}
mIa3AMkNote->size = newSize;
MEMCPY_S(mIa3AMkNote->data, mIa3AMkNote->size, mkNote.data, newSize);
return NO_ERROR;
}
ExifMetaData::~ExifMetaData()
{
if (mIa3AMkNote) {
if (mIa3AMkNote->data) {
char *tmp = reinterpret_cast<char*> (mIa3AMkNote->data);
delete[] tmp;
mIa3AMkNote->data = nullptr;
}
delete mIa3AMkNote;
mIa3AMkNote = nullptr;
}
if (mIspMkNote) {
delete mIspMkNote;
mIspMkNote = nullptr;
}
if (mAeConfig) {
delete mAeConfig;
mAeConfig = nullptr;
}
}
} NAMESPACE_DECLARATION_END
